Transaction 83dc6ccb3923ea28b9229c53713d99a3fe4df86e0709802bcfcd08183f7a9081
1 Input
1 Output
-
83dc6ccb3923ea28b9229c53713d99a3fe4df86e0709802bcfcd08183f7a9081:0
- value
- 293750
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d7148dde09ef0ddfcd3686654cf61e8bd9a50a3
- address
- bc1q04c53h0qnmcdmlxndpn9fnmpaz7e559rtu8kus